You may have noticed recently that hackers/spammers are copying photos off of people’s Facebook pages and creating duplicate/fake accounts. If you receive a friend request from someone you are already friends with, you should follow these steps to report it and help Facebook catch these criminals and take down the fake profi le. Go to the profi le of the fake account, click on the box with the three small dots in the cover photo and select “Report,” then follow the on-screen instructions to fi le a report. An easy way to check and see if you are already friends with someone is to put their name in the search bar of Facebook. If two profi les come up and you are already friends with them, alert your friend and report the second profi le. Should we come across duplicates of our members, we will contact you and alert Facebook on your behalf.

As a PGA Golf Professional, the one question I receive most often is, “What type of putter should I buy?” There are many factors that need to be addressed before you can pick out a putter.
You fi rst need to determine what type of stroke you have and what type of stroke you want. We will
SKYVIEW GOLFBy Herb Hurley, PGA Head Professional
start with a straight-back, straight-through stroke. If this is the type of stroke you have or would like to have, you will want to look for a center-shafted or face-balanced putter. If you believe what I believe, that the putting stroke has a slight
arc in it, then you will want a putter that is slightly toe
heavy. And lastly, if you want to have a stroke that goes from inside to inside more than a slight arc, then you want a toe-heavy putter.To determine how a
putter is balanced, grab a putter and balance it on your
index fi nger and see how the toe hangs. If the face is pointing to the ceiling, then the putter is face balanced; the more the toe points to the ground, the more toe heavy the putter.
The last thing you will want to do is look for a putter that looks good to you when you set it down behind the ball. The better the putter looks to you, the more confi dent you will be and the more putts you will make. See you on the links.

You may not realize it, but if you have ever had a professional facial you have no doubt experienced the benefi ts of Bioelements. The skin care line was initially created by esthetician Barbara Salomone in the early ‘90s. Salomone sought to combine the knowledge she obtained from her years as a Hollywood esthetician and the latest developments in cosmetic chemistry. The products in the line are specially formulated and created to treat a wide variety of skin conditions, from dry skin to acne. The line categorizes skin needs by using a system called Biotypes, which enables consumers to choose the products that best suit their skin care needs.
Within the line’s specialized system are six different Biotypes. These types are determined by the skin’s oil production. The line ranges from defi nitely oily to defi nitely dry. In between these two extremes are the options suited to people with combination skin. This is the area where most people fall into. Once

10 Tips for Driving in Rain1. Slow down. You should drop to at least 15 miles per hour below the speed limit when driving in the rain.2. Increase following distance. Leave plenty of distance between you and the vehicle in front of you.3. Turn on your headlights; it's the law. Headlights not only help you see, they help other drivers to better see you.4. Do NOT turn on your hazard lights; it's illegal. Although you may be trying to prevent a crash, having your emergency lights on in the rain can actually cause a crash.5. Check your tire tread. Grab a penny and insert it head fi rst into your tire’s tread groove. If you can see all of President Abraham Lincoln's head, it's time to replace your tires.6. Brake cautiously. You should decrease your speed to avoid hydroplaning in a storm, but abrupt braking can cause lock-up and loss of steering control. If you have anti-lock brakes, apply steady, fi rm pressure to the pedal.7. Buckle up. When it is fi nally safe to venture out, take the extra time to buckle your seat belt. It is the law in Florida, and statistics continue to show that seat belts save lives. 8. Be prepared for high winds. Gusty wind makes driving diffi cult, especially when it is rapidly changing speed and direction.9. Be prepared for standing water. Never drive through fl ooded areas, even if you are familiar with the roads. The area of roadway you cannot see beneath the water may be washed out, or the water may conceal debris, tree branches, or even power lines.10. Do not stop on a freeway or heavily traveled road. If you must pull off the road, use your signals and pull off as far from the road as possible. After pulling off the road, turn on your hazard lights.
